What is the Bulldog Club? The Bulldog Club, chartered in 1974, is a non-profit organization committed to supporting the athletic program at Mississippi State University, primarily by providing scholarships for student-athletes and facilities necessary for the program. Athletics joins academics at Mississippi State to enhance the image of our university. Both go hand-in-hand to promote excellence. The athletic program needs your support as it strives to build the type of program which is first class in every respect. This is where you can have a very positive impact. In order to attract quality student-athletes, and to provide facilities necessary for them to successfully compete in the Southeastern Conference, your financial support is needed through membership in the Bulldog Club.
How is the money used? Contributions are used to provide scholarship support for student-athletes, both men and women, in each of the 16 intercollegiate sports in which MSU participates.
Why are contributions needed? Mississippi State University's athletic program has four primary sources of income: • Ticket Sales • Radio, Television, Bowl Receipts through the Southeastern Conference • Student Athletic Activity Fee • The Bulldog Club
General Information Name In filling out the application form, please list your name as you would prefer it in the football game program and on correspondence from the Bulldog Club. Your name on your Club membership should coincide with the name on your ticket order.
Parking Club members who purchase season football tickets may purchase a season parking pass for designated lots. Lot assignment is made by club level.
Matching Gifts Donors should check with their employer to see if they will match their individual gifts. Donors need to supply the Bulldog Club with matching gift forms for their specific company. If your employer will not match your gift to the MSU athletic program, please have them consider designating a matching gift to other university departments or to the university unrestricted.
Membership Year The Bulldog Club giving year runs from January 1 to December 31. In order to remain active, a member must complete their pledge by December 31.
Corporate Giving If you own a business or are in a position to influence corporate decisions, consider the possibility of your company doing some of your donating. Corporations can make contributions of up to 10 percent of their net income and have such gifts tax deductible. Business inventories designated as gifts are tax deductible. If your corporate income tax rate is higher than your individual rate, corporate contributions will produce greater tax savings.
Junior Bulldog Club Mississippi State Athletics would like all kids 13 years (8th grade) and under to become a member of the Junior Bulldog Club. The Junior Bulldog Club is a great way for young Bulldog fans to become involved with MSU Athletics and receive exciting benefits.
What is the cost of being a member of the JBC? • $15
What are the benefits of being a member of the JBC? • Membership Card • Membership Certificate • Autograph Parties • T-Shirt • Four Newsletters • Free Admission to all MSU Women's Basketball and Baseball home games • Special promotions at selected Bulldog home events
